Finance Review Summary — Corvane Product Line Pricing

Prepared for sales leads.

Our review of the Corvane line shows current list prices sit roughly 8% below comparable offerings, while gross margin has slipped to 31% due to component cost inflation. We recommend a staged increase: 4% at the next catalog refresh, with a further 3% contingent on renewal rates holding. Discount authority should be tightened to 10% without director approval. Volume customers will receive advance notice. The rationale tied to our broader plans is noted below.

board note of tahog-yagef: Headcount on the Ralael team goes from 9 to 80 by the end of April. Gross margin on Ralael came in at 15 percent against a plan of 5 percent.

Subject: Bramblewick assignment service — hotfix rolling out

Hey on-call folks,

Quick heads up: we're pushing a hotfix to the Bramblewick A/B assignment service tonight around 22:00. It fixes the sticky-bucket drift that was reassigning a small slice of users mid-experiment. Rollout goes canary-first in the Westhollow region, then global over two hours. If assignment error rates spike, just page the Experimentation rotation and roll back — no heroics needed. So you can verify the canary pods, the build token for this release is below.

build token for fajop-kageg: htk14_a2d40227103e0f

## Approvals: Seat-Map Renderer (Velvetgate Theatre build)

Hey release folks — before shipping any seat-map renderer change, you need two things: a green fixture run on the orchestra/balcony layouts, and an explicit approval comment on the release ticket. No exceptions for "visual-only" tweaks. The single approver authorized to sign off is listed below.

signatory, kawif-hagug: Ulador Gilax

## Building Access — Spares Room (Hullbrook Annex)

Contractors: the spare hardware room is down the east corridor on the ground floor, third door on the left. Sign in at the front desk first and grab a visitor lanyard. Anything you take out, jot it in the blue logbook — yes, even the little stuff. The door self-locks, so don't wedge it. To get in, punch in the code below.

staff pass of hagug-taguf = bdg-HJ-9